Author: rgoers
Date: Thu May 19 04:51:29 2011
New Revision: 1124535
URL: http://svn.apache.org/viewvc?rev=1124535&view=rev
Log:
Wait forever for compress thread
Modified:
logging/log4j/branches/BRANCH_2_0_EXPERIMENTAL/rgoers/log4j2-core/src/main/java/org/apache/logging/log4j/core/appender/rolling/RollingFileManager.java
Modified:
logging/log4j/branches/BRANCH_2_0_EXPERIMENTAL/rgoers/log4j2-core/src/main/java/org/apache/logging/log4j/core/appender/rolling/RollingFileManager.java
URL:
http://svn.apache.org/viewvc/logging/log4j/branches/BRANCH_2_0_EXPERIMENTAL/rgoers/log4j2-core/src/main/java/org/apache/logging/log4j/core/appender/rolling/RollingFileManager.java?rev=1124535&r1=1124534&r2=1124535&view=diff
==============================================================================
---
logging/log4j/branches/BRANCH_2_0_EXPERIMENTAL/rgoers/log4j2-core/src/main/java/org/apache/logging/log4j/core/appender/rolling/RollingFileManager.java
(original)
+++
logging/log4j/branches/BRANCH_2_0_EXPERIMENTAL/rgoers/log4j2-core/src/main/java/org/apache/logging/log4j/core/appender/rolling/RollingFileManager.java
Thu May 19 04:51:29 2011
@@ -102,10 +102,9 @@ public class RollingFileManager extends
private boolean rollover(RolloverStrategy strategy) {
try {
- /* Block until the asynchronous operation is completed. If it
takes too long then
- don't roll over.
+ /* Block until the asynchronous operation is completed.
*/
- if (queue.poll(100, TimeUnit.MILLISECONDS) == null) {
+ if (queue.take() == null) {
logger.error("Unable to acquire lock for rollover");
return false;
}
---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]